Output 9069f1376372d133eeb89c48066f924519246d18ab68a84fcf03a5f2f09e35d8:2

value
738357
script pubkey
OP_0 OP_PUSHBYTES_20 e6af5cdff1652260da664a29a86ab9184c8f805a
address
tb1qu6h4ehl3v53xpknxfg56s64erpxglqz6ru7tsl
transaction
9069f1376372d133eeb89c48066f924519246d18ab68a84fcf03a5f2f09e35d8
confirmations
101605
spent
true